Easy way to replace WHS2011 OS Drive

06 November 2011 - 07:09 AM

I'm looking for an easy way to backup my OS Drive and restore back onto my ICY DOCK (MB982SPR-2S).

When I first built my system I used the Icy Dock that then failed. I removed the Icy Dock from the system and just ran one drive direct. This is how I have been running for the last month or so in order to get the Icy Dock RMA'd.

During the time waiting for my RMA Icy dock I had used the 2nd drive that I had in it for other duties.

Now when I got it back I thought I would just be able to put the dirve running my WHS2011 back into it and add my 2nd drive and I would be backup and running.
Well I'm not that lucky seems like it wants me to recreate my Raid1 setup on it. The only way I can see doing this will make me loose all data on the current OS drive.

I'm looking for suggestions of anything better then deleting what I have, creating the raid1 on the icy dock then reloading from CD and once up then restore from backup and hope it sees that existing stuff and restore from bacup?

WHS2011 Built with the Help from everyone on these forms

02 October 2011 - 01:52 PM

I would like to thank everyone for helping me with my WHS2011 build.  It seems to now be up and stable.
I just thought I would review everything I have build and done and see if anyone has any other suggestions
First my hardware:
  • Component     Make                         Model   Comment
  • Case                   Lian-Li   PC-A70F
  • CPU   Intel   2100   i3-2100
  • MoatherBoard  GigiaByte                             GA-Z68X-UD3H-B3
  • Memory           G.SKILL                             F3-12800CL9D-8GBXL 8Gb
  • RAID Card         HighPoint   2680SGL
  • RAID Cable       HighPoint   INT-MS-1M4S
  • CPU FAN           Corsair                           A70
  • Power Supply Corsair AX850
  • 4x Hard Drives   Western Digital   WD30EZRX                   Used on HighPoint
  • 2x Hard Drives   Hitachi OSO3339                           Used on Icy Dock
  • 2x Hard Drives   Seagate   ST32000542AS   Data and Backup
  • Network Card D-link                             DGE-530T                         Problems with MB NIC
Here is how I split up all the disk




Icy Dock with its 699Gb RAID1 of space
60Gb as the OS
639Gb Must have data

Seagate 1.8Tb space used for client backups, and assorted other data music and apps and assorted other stuff

Seagate2 if the backup 1.8Tb of space you can use for your backups this backups up my OS drive and my must have data along with some other things but I see it’s a challenge to make sure it’s not full

Next the HighPoint Raid that took me a week to get it to complete the build but it’s done now and has a full 8.3Tb of RAID5 Storage.  Used for Movies, TV, and Copy File backup

After putting together all the hardware I started on the install.
I changed my workgroup as I have always used a custom one in my home setup
http://homeserversho...__fromsearch__1

Next I created User Folders for all the users as we had found this to be a very good way to each have space for our own documents
http://homeserversho...__fromsearch__1

Now that it was up and working I noticed that sometimes I have having problems accessing it via some of my other equipment throughout the house.  As a result I set it to be the master browser
This solved all my access problems

Then I started on setting up my JMircon HW Raid Manager (ICY Dock) and HighPoint RAID Management Console.  The trick on both of these for email notification was to use my old Yahoo email account via Port 587.

Next I started to move my data from my WHSv1 to my new WHS2011 using Allway Sync but soon found out it does not like to move that much data on the free version.
So I quickly moved to Sync Toy to move the rest of my Data.

I did move about 2Tb of data onto the RAID5 while it was still completing its build this may have slowed it down a lot next time I will try and hold myself back.  I also got an error on one of the drives but after it completed I can’t seem to see any other errors and it’s been running very nice now for about a week.

Next I moved my CrashPlan over and it seems to work nice on WHS2011 have not had my problems with it.

I installed MSE for antivirus protection waiting for someone to come out with an all in one that will work on all my pc’s and alert me about problems from my WHS2011

Just as I had almost everything the way I want it and what happens but my Icy Dock drops one of the drives after talking with tech support and doing all types of stuff I think I will be sending it back.

So now I’m just running on one of the drives from it but I must say that it was nice to just be able to pull one drive out connect it to the system and all is good.  Hope to get it back and install it again.

Also loaded Home Server Status on all my client pc’s thanks to WHS show giveaway   :)

My over all thought is that WHS2011 is a very nice product for how I use it mostly as a NAS and backup device on my network can’t tell you how many times the fast restore of client pc’s makes having it all worth it.  I really have found that the alerts are so nice.  I love the fact that it tells me when my clients have updates and or problems that I need to look at on them.

I do wish they had spent a little more time on the ability to manage your backups or at least delete server backups that fail

I have noticed that it seems to be very slow for getting Add-in’s I really hope some of you really good programmers can start working your magic.

Things that I’m still working on is getting SyncToy scheduled so that it will copy my data from one place to another without me have to doing anything.

Again I would like to thank the Windows Home Server show and the forms users for all the support.

RAID Card Error

27 September 2011 - 05:58 PM

First let be provide background
I just built my home server and installed a RocketRAID 2680.  I attached Four Western Digital 3Tb Green drives. This was Friday night at 11pm
It was building the array in the background.  It said it would take about 60hrs to build but I could not help myself and moved 1.2Tb of data onto it.
I also rebooted my WHS2011 a few times while it was building the array.
Now it's Tuesday and at 10:26am I get an email from my array that "An error occurred on the disk at 'WDC WD30EZRX-00MMMB0-WD-WCAWZ1382241' at Controller1-Channel2."

Also look in the RAID Management Console Event View shows the same error.

The RAID is still showing 68.2% with remaining time 43hrs  (Mind you it's been building for close to 92hrs)
It looks to still be going along just slow

but when I click on on the drives they show Status = Normal  (Yes even Controller 1 Channel 2)

Does this mean I need to replace the drive?  Should I wait until it's done?  Should I do nothing?

My data is still on my WHSv1 so it does not mater about the data.

Suggestions?
